If you are an Xfinity user, here is a step-by-step guide on how to change your Wi-Fi password to enhance your network’s security.
Step 1: Log into your Xfinity account
To begin, you need to access your Xfinity account. Open your preferred web browser and go to the Xfinity website. Enter your username or email address along with the password associated with your account and click login.
Step 2: Go to the “Manage Internet” page
After logging in, navigate to the “My Account” section. Look for the “Manage Internet” tab, which will provide you with options related to your internet service. Click on it, and it will take you to the internet management page.
Step 3: Select the “Wi-Fi” option
On the internet management page, you will find a list of settings related to your internet service. Locate the “Wi-Fi” option and click on it. This will lead you to a new page specifically dedicated to managing your Wi-Fi settings.
Step 4: Choose “Change Password”
In the Wi-Fi settings page, you will see various options to configure your network. Look for the “Change Password” option and click on it. This will prompt you to enter your current Wi-Fi password for authentication purposes.
Step 5: Enter your current and new password
After authenticating your account, you will need to type in your current Wi-Fi password. This helps ensure that only the account holder is authorized to change the password. Once you have entered the current password, you can proceed to set a new one.
Step 6: Create a strong and unique password
When setting a new password, it is crucial to create a strong and unique combination. Use a mix of upper and lower case letters, numbers, and special characters. Avoid using easily guessable passwords like your name or birthdate. Ensure that your new password is at least eight characters long.
Step 7: Save the new password
Once you have chosen a strong password, click on the “Save” or “Apply” button to confirm the changes. This action will update your Wi-Fi network with the new password, and all connected devices will need to enter the new password to regain access.
Step 8: Reconnect your devices
After successfully changing your Wi-Fi password, it is time to reconnect all your devices to your network. Go to the Wi-Fi settings on each device and select the network name (SSID) associated with your Xfinity connection. Enter the new password you just set and wait for the device to establish a connection.
Step 9: Test your network
To ensure that everything is working correctly, it is essential to test your network. Open a web browser on any device connected to your network, and try accessing various websites. If the pages load correctly, it means the password change was successful, and your network is secure.
